Netball News And Results

November 29, 2019 by Maggi Barnard

The Forbes Netball Association will play the Finals of the Spring Night competitions for both mixed and ladies’ teams this week. The two top teams on the point score ladder will play off.

Best and Fairest points have been added for the season and the awards will be presented to players this week. Presentations will be held immediately after each final is played, and the Best and Fairest awards will also be presented. If for some reason the finals cannot be played, the teams that finished first on the ladder will be declared the winners.

Two social games will also be played this week, before the finals.

All players must have played three games with their team to be able to play in the finals.

Last week, two teams did not supply umpires for their duty of one umpire per allocation. Both teams lost two competition points. Ruff Neck Ring Inns and FPS Teachers must pay their $50 fine each, for not supplying an umpire for the first time. Payments can be made at the office on Wednesday night.

Ladder placings

Ladies competition: Hughes & Co, Chunky Pies, Trundle Hotel, Postie Hotel, Ruff Nek Ring Ins, Not Fast Just Furious.

Mixed competition: Gundamain Guns, RBCC, Van Hotel, FPS Teachers, Aggies,

Straya Mate, NSG to Postie, Couples Retreat, Swampies.

Annual General Meeting

The Annual General Meeting of the Forbes Netball Association will be held on Thursday February 20 2020 at 7 pm at the Forbes Services Memorial Club.

Autumn Night competitions

The 2020 Autumn night competitions for both mixed and ladies’ teams will start in February.

Nominations will close at the 2020 February monthly meeting, to be held immediately after the AGM. The competitions will be played through until June. No competition will be played during school holidays.
